  1. 20 hours ago · Traditional Chinese Medicine (TCM) is a holistic healthcare system with origins in ancient China. TCM includes acupuncture, herbal medicine, moxibustion, cupping therapy, Tui Na, Qi Gong and Tai Chi, and dietary therapy. Each pillar of TCM contributes to overall health and wellness by addressing different aspects of the body's balance and function.
